Output 94b6b97a5918f80c4735a475a3cd3ad6d018d6cd35121cda35fd91602f33e7ba:0

value
21140008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ea855a684f15bf1ef9d71ed9e0d8253d65ac39 OP_EQUAL
address
3HBT4m8Qzx3kDoxHNN4sB4fLj93742KD9w
transaction
94b6b97a5918f80c4735a475a3cd3ad6d018d6cd35121cda35fd91602f33e7ba
confirmations
507914
spent
true